An article in USAToday is suggesting that a 2005 Jeep Gladiator concept vehicle was recently painted yellow and displayed at the Chrysler Dealer's meeting in Orlando earlier this year. It is suggested that the vehicle was shown as part of a preview of an upcoming Wrangler-based pickup truck.
While there is no confirmation of this, it is clear that the Gladiator was one of the more popular Jeep concept cars of the past few years (anyone remember the Dakar?)
The article also pointed to a Toledo Blade story about the promise of a Jeep-branded pickup as further proof.
